The Letterkenny Branch of Comhaltas, Comhaltas Leitir Ceanainn, are delighted to announce the return of Turas Ceoil Traidisiúnta, the Traditional Music Trail.
The event takes place on Saturday, April 6, from 11am to 5pm. The Branch held this event for the first time in August 2021 and it proved a great success.
There will be free entertainment on the street during the day including musicians, dancers, actors and much, much more. This year as well as music sessions throughout Main Street, there will be street performers from Northwest Events, including actors and face painters.
There will also be an opportunity to learn how to make toys and crosses using rushes with Steffi Otto, and you may even see a few miniature animals around the square.
Local historian, Kieran Kelly, will lead a historical tour of the town, commencing at 2:30pm at St Eunan’s Cathedral.
Letterkenny is a town steeped in history, dating back to Plantation times and before and this guided walk will be a fantastic opportunity to learn about the history of Letterkenny for both locals and visitors alike. This is a free event and all musicians are most welcome to join any of the sessions that they come across.
